Overview The Technology Risk Assessor is an entry-level role focused on identifying, assessing, and documenting technology risks across the enterprise. This role supports the Technology Risk and Governance function by evaluating technology controls against industry-standard frameworks such as NIST, COBIT, and ISO, and by working closely with Control Owners to understand control design, effectiveness, and residual risk. Responsibilities Support enterprise Technology Risk Assessments across IT, cybersecurity, and technology domains. Assess technology risks using recognized frameworks including NIST, COBIT, and ISO/ISO 27001. Identify, document, and evaluate inherent and residual technology risks. Understand and document existing technology and security controls and how they mitigate risk. Map risks to controls and align them to applicable framework requirements. Engage and collaborate with Control Owners to perform control walkthroughs and risk discussions. Facilitate structured conversations with stakeholders to validate control design and operating effectiveness. Document risk statements, control descriptions, and supporting evidence in risk registers and governance tools. Support risk remediation tracking and follow-up with Control Owners. Prepare clear risk summaries and materials for risk governance and management review. Technology Risk & Framework Focus Apply NIST, COBIT, and ISO principles to assess technology risks and controls. Understand how framework requirements translate into practical technology controls. Assist in identifying control gaps and areas of improvement relative to framework expectations. Support alignment of technology risk posture with organizational risk tolerance. Requirements Foundational understanding of technology risk, IT controls, and governance concepts. Basic knowledge of cybersecurity and technology risk management. Familiarity with NIST, COBIT, and/or ISO frameworks (academic or professional). Strong written and verbal communication skills. Ability to engage professionally with Control Owners and technical stakeholders. Strong analytical, organizational, and documentation skills. Ability to translate technical discussions into clear risk language. Education and Experience Entry-level role; 0–3 years of experience in technology, IT risk, cybersecurity, audit, compliance, or governance. Bachelor’s degree in Information Systems, Cybersecurity, Computer Science, Business, or a related field (or equivalent experience). Key Success Factors Comfortable navigating conversations with Control Owners and stakeholders. Clear and structured articulation of technology risks and controls. Strong attention to detail and documentation quality. Willingness to learn and grow within a Technology Risk and Governance function.
